    Hilo Hawaii Travel Guide
    Rainbow falls- 80 ft waterfall located in Hilo. There is no fee to visit . make sure you get here early as both parking becomes a problem as well as it does it packed here. When it comes to hilo waterfalls this is one of the most visited and beautiful.
    Peepee falls- just up the road from rainbow falls is peepee falls. the view of the falls is from public access viewing area. But most people come here to enjoy boiling pots which are small cascades of pools downstream from the falls that you can swim in . Parking is easy here and there is plenty of it.
    Akaka Falls - This is one of the largest Big island waterfalls at over 400 ft. There are two waterfalls at this state park. Getting here is easy and there is plenty of parking just remember there is a fee of $5 dollars per car and its just a short hike to both waterfalls.
    Top Things to do on the Big Island
    hawaii valcanoes national park- Every Hawaii travel guide mentions volcanoes national park because it a special place. If you are coming to the big island you have to spend at least a few hours here just to take in the sites. make sure to check ahead of time to see what is open.
    some of the main attractions are crater rim drive, halemaumau crater , puu oo vent, and the lava tubes when open. If you are coming to the big island and want to see lava there are a few ways to achieve this. Buy boat watching the lava spill in the ocean is absolutely amazing , a helicopter ride while expensive is also amazing, or you can drive down to kalapana and rent bikes and bike to the lava yourself. always do your research to make sure that it is still permitted before going. Seeing Big Island Lava is once in a lifetime experience.
    Hilo Hawaii Things to Do- Beaches
    Green Sand Beach (papakolea)- This is one of two green sand beaches in the united states . getting here is a mission its about a 2.8 mile hike to get to the beach. This is one of the most unique beaches on the island.
    Black Sand Beach (punalu'u) - This is one of my favorite beaches on the island. We usually stop at punalu'u back shop and pick up some food and treats and come here hang up the hammock and chill and enjoy a meal by the ocean. This is also a place that you will see turtles basking in the sun . remember that they are protected animal and keep your distance. the snorkeling here on a good day is not bad as well.
    Richardson Beach Park / Carlsmith beach park -
    These are two great beaches to visit in Hilo. Both beaches are great snorkeling , you can surf at richardson beach park as well as snorkel. They are both great family friendly beaches.
    Southern Most Point ( Ka Lae)
    This is my favorite place on the island. The road here has gotten alot better over the years. great place for fishing and cliff jumping but make sure you stay for sunset. The sunsets here are beautiful some of the best on the island. Big Island Southern most point is a must visit.
    Hilo Farmers Market
    this is a must if visiting the big island. Best days to come are on Wed and Sat from 6am - 4pm. They have everything here from food , desert , fresh fruits and vegetables to jewelry and gifts. This is the place to stock up on papayas and avocados and other fruits the prices are cheap and the people are super friendly. If you see any vendors selling the vanilla bean fruit make sure to purchase some tastes like vanilla ice cream.
    Best places to eat in hilo hawaii
    2 ladies kitchen - This place is amazing fresh made to order mochi. Every flavor is delicious you cant go wrong with this place.
    Suisan Fish Market- The best poke in Hilo by far maybe best poke on the big island. the fish is always fresh you can see them bringing fish in all the time. another must east place on the big island. when it comes to big island poke my favorite are poke shack and suisan fish market
    Pineapples- This is a great place for dinner. they have live music the prices are not to expensive and the food is service is always good.
    Kens house of pancakes - If you are looking for good breakfast place or good place to get breakfast for dinner this is the spot. always busy but the food is good.
    Kaumana caves
    This is for the adventure seekers. Free cave system to explore in hilo just make sure you bring your flashlight or head lamp some water and good shoes.
